Laddro DocsLaddro Docs

Tekoalyagenttien rakentaminen Laddrolla

Tekoalyagenttien rakentaminen Laddrolla

Kayta Laddro Career API:a itsenisten agenttien rakentamiseen, jotka hallitsevat uratehtavia ansioluettelon raataloinnista massakandidointiin.

Mita agentit voivat tehda

AgenttityyppiKuvaus
CV-raatalointiagenttiOttaa ansioluettelon ja listan tyopaikka-URL:eja, raataloi jokaiseen, vie PDF:t
HakemustenbottiJasentaa ansioluettelon, yhdistaa tyopaikkailmoituksiin, raataloi ja generoi saatekirjeet
Uravalmentaja-agenttiAnalysoi ansioluettelon, ehdottaa parannuksia, kirjoittaa heikot osiot uudelleen
EravientiagenttiRenderoi ansioluettelon kaikilla 22 pohjalla, vertaa ulkoasuja
HaastatteluvalmistautumisagenttiLukee raataloidun CV:n ja tyonkuvauksen, generoi todennakoiset kysymykset

Arkkitehtuuri

Käyttäjä
Agentti (Claude Code / LangChain / Mukautettu)
Laddro Career API
Jäsennä ansioluettelo
Räätälöi työpaikkaan
Luo saatekirje
Vie PDF

Vaihtoehto 1: MCP-pohjainen agentti (Claude Code)

{
  "mcpServers": {
    "laddro": {
      "command": "npx",
      "args": ["-y", "@laddro/career-mcp"],
      "env": { "LADDRO_API_KEY": "YOUR_API_KEY" }
    }
  }
}

Vaihtoehto 2: REST API -agentti

import requests
API_KEY = "YOUR_API_KEY"
BASE = "https://api.laddro.com/v1"
HEADERS = {"x-api-key": API_KEY, "Content-Type": "application/json"}

def tailor_for_jobs(resume_id, job_descriptions):
    results = []
    for jd in job_descriptions:
        resp = requests.post(f"{BASE}/tailor", headers=HEADERS, json={
            "resumeId": resume_id, "jobDescription": jd
        })
        tailored = resp.json()
        resp = requests.post(f"{BASE}/cover-letters/generate", headers=HEADERS, json={
            "resumeId": resume_id, "jobDescription": jd
        })
        cover_letter = resp.json()
        resp = requests.post(f"{BASE}/export", headers=HEADERS, json={
            "resumeId": resume_id, "templateId": "graphite"
        })
        results.append({"job": jd[:50], "tailored": tailored, "coverLetter": cover_letter})
    return results

API-paatepisteet agenteille

PaatepisteKrediititKayttotarkoitus
POST /v1/resumes/parse2Tuo ansioluettelo PDF/DOCX-tiedostosta
POST /v1/tailor3Raataloi ansioluettelo tiettyyn tyopaikkaan
POST /v1/cover-letters/generate2Generoi kohdennettu saatekirje
POST /v1/export1Vie ansioluettelo PDF:na
PUT /v1/resumes/{id}/render1Renderoi tietylla pohjalla
GET /v1/templates0Listaa saatavilla olevat pohjat
GET /v1/resumes0Listaa kayttajan ansioluettelot

Krediittisuunnittelu

VaiheKrediitit
Jasenna ansioluettelo (kerran)2
Raataloi tyopaikkaan3
Generoi saatekirje2
Vie ansioluettelo PDF1
Vie saatekirje PDF1
Yhteensa per tyopaikka9 (7 ensimmaisen jasennyksen jalkeen)

Ilmaisella tasolla (50 krediittia/kk) voit hakea noin 7 tyopaikkaan. Tilaajat (200/kk) voivat tehda noin 28.

Parhaat kaytannot

  1. Jasenna kerran, raataloi monesti - Kayta resumeId:ta uudelleen kaikkeen.
  2. Kayta striimausta - SSE-striimaus (Accept: text/event-stream) reaaliaikaisia tuloksia varten.
  3. Kasittele 402-virheet - Tarkista krediittisaldo ennen eratoimintoja.
  4. Kayta BYOK:ta volyymiin - BYOK omalla tekoaly-API-avaimella.
  5. Rajoitustietoisuus - Julkiset: 30 pyyntoa/min. Suojatut: 100 pyyntoa/min. Backoff 429:lle.

On this page